1
0
Fork 0
mirror of https://github.com/mozilla/pdf.js.git synced 2025-04-26 10:08:06 +02:00

Removes getImageData from canvas.js

This commit is contained in:
Yury Delendik 2013-05-30 19:42:26 -05:00
parent 297266f1d6
commit 339dc65082
4 changed files with 134 additions and 209 deletions

View file

@ -253,7 +253,8 @@ var PartialEvaluator = (function PartialEvaluatorClosure() {
var inverseDecode = !!decode && decode[0] > 0;
retData.fn = 'paintImageMaskXObject';
retData.args = [imgArray, inverseDecode, width, height];
retData.args = [PDFImage.createMask(imgArray, width, height,
inverseDecode)];
return retData;
}
@ -1631,9 +1632,8 @@ var PartialEvaluator = (function PartialEvaluatorClosure() {
for (var q = 0; q < count; q++) {
var transform = argsArray[j + (q << 2) + 1];
var maskParams = argsArray[j + (q << 2) + 2];
images.push({data: maskParams[0], width: maskParams[2],
height: maskParams[3], transform: transform,
inverseDecode: maskParams[1]});
images.push({data: maskParams.data, width: maskParams.width,
height: maskParams.height, transform: transform});
}
// replacing queue items
fnArray.splice(j, count * 4, ['paintImageMaskXObjectGroup']);